Haas undeterred by Hungary radio penalty
Jul.28 Gunther Steiner says Haas will not change its approach to racing, even though it cost the small American team in Hungary. Kevin Magnussen lost a point after the race near Budapest because the team asked both drivers to pit for dry tyres after the formation lap. The radio instruction contravened a 2017 rule about driver coaching. "It's not a fair punishment," Magnussen's father Jan said. "In my eyes they broke no rules. "I know that it is a rule that was introduced, but a strategy call should always be free," he told BT newspaper.
